Extended-Release Naltrexone Shows Rapid Onset : Pharmacokinetic data show that peak plasma concentration is reached on day 3 after injection.


 

In the patients with 4 days of abstinence, the median number of days to their first drink following treatment initiation was 12 days in the placebo group (28 subjects), 24 days for the low-dose group (26 subjects), and 42 days for the high-dose group (28 subjects).

In the patients with 7 days of abstinence, the median was 84 days for the high-dose group (17 subjects).

The groups with 4 and 7 days of abstinence who received the high dose both also reduced their median days of heavy drinking per month to 0.2 days.
